In May 1974 after being in Germany for a month I was fortunate enough to receive a five-day "Administrative Leave" to attend a Berlin orientation tour. It started out from Frankfurt on train that traversed through Soviet controlled East Germany. I needed two things to pass through the checkpoints, my ID and "Flag Orders". Flag orders were called that because on the top of them they had the American flag and the flag of the Soviet Union. I unfortunately lost my copy and it would have been cool to have now.
